Leela is a two year old Husky, with loads of energy. She enjoys being walked on a lead with a harness, and has good recall within a controlled enviroment. She has been good with any children or strangers that have came into the house, however she is extremely hyper so she is not always the most gentle. She also does well being crated at night when I am gone. She also travels in the car extremely well and loves to stop for pup cups. She is so sweet and full of personality and so eager to learn.

Meet Leo! Leo has been DNA tested and we know that he is a Siberian Husky/Great Pyrenees/Mountain Cur mix. He has a beautiful soft golden coat with golden brown eyes. Leo is a very sweet boy who loves to be with his humans, but he is leery of men until he gets to know them. He does overcome this fear with the help of treats and patience. Next thing you know, he will be your best friend. At the shelter, Leo was known as the play yard rockstar because he gets along so well with other dogs. He knows several commands, such as "sit, "down, "shake, and "leave it". Leo will need a 6 foot privacy fenced backyard and a playful canine companion in his new home. Leo can't wait to meet you!

We’ve had Aurora since she was a little under three months old and we adopted her for $100 from a mom of a teenager that had went and bought two husky puppies. We got one of the huskies. I want to put the worst part up front. We started noticing food aggression when she was very very young and have tried feeding out of our hands, holding the bowl and getting vets to look at her but the food aggression never went away. She also runs alot. She’s very sweet, easy to train and loves dogs/people. If you would like to adopt Aurora, it may be best that you have a fenced in area. An overall very loving dog, but very energetic. She is protective with her food, toys, and even her bed. As long as you have no problem with that, she would be a good dog. She’s loves being pet, she loves playing fetch, and somewhat loves bathes. I would imagine every dog has issues, but Aurora is a great dog as long as she gets to eat in peace. 😊
